Tensions with Colombia

  • ⚠️ President Trump is threatening to impose tariffs on Colombia and halt all US payments due to frustration over the country's handling of drug flow into the US.
  • 🗣️ Trump described Colombia's president as "out of control" and "the worst president they've ever had," calling him a "lunatic."
  • 🎯 The escalation follows a US military strike on an alleged drug-carrying vessel linked to a Colombian group considered a terrorist organization.
  • 💰 Details on the specific tariff rates and when they will go into effect have not yet been announced.

US-Australia Minerals Deal

  • 🤝 The US and Australia have finalized an $8.5 billion partnership focused on rare earth and critical minerals.
  • 💡 This deal aims to create alternatives to China for sourcing these vital materials, which are crucial for military applications, EVs, smartphones, and computers.
  • 📈 Both countries will invest billions in mineral projects over the next six months, reflecting a strategic effort to combat China's dominance in the sector.
  • 🚀 The agreement is described as a significant step in strengthening US-Australia relations and securing critical supply chains.
